Dazai Hisao
- Name: Dazai Hisao
- Native name: 太宰久雄
- Also Known as: だざい ひさお, 大宰久雄
- Nationality: Japanese
- Gender: Male
- Born: December 26, 1923
- Died: November 20, 1998
During middle school, due to the impact of military training where he was fired at close range by a machine gun, his hearing deteriorated slightly, and since then, his voice became about one octave higher than others. Although this became a complex for him, it later contributed to his career as an actor.
Originally not aspiring to be an actor, after attending Shoowa Daiichi Commercial School and dropping out of the Faculty of Commerce at Nihon University, he also helped out at his family's nori wholesaler. He intended to take over the family business, but the shop burned down in the Tokyo air raids. In 1946, shortly after the war, he joined NHK Tokyo Broadcasting Troupe as a second-year member seeking a means of livelihood. He excelled as a radio voice actor, making good use of his unique high voice.
To advance his career as an actor, he became freelance in 1955. He also belonged to the Tokyo Talent Club and had a period as an exclusive talent for TBS.
He lost his first wife, actress Ono Shunko (小野舜子), to cancer in 1970 and remarried Masako (雅子) in 1977.
From around 1987, he struggled with diabetes due to excessive drinking caused by work-related stress. In July 1996, during a hospital visit for a vision impairment examination caused by diabetes, cancer was discovered. He passed away at Tokyo University Hospital Annex due to stomach cancer. He was 74 years old.
